2002 Beijing BJ 2020 vs. 1992 Honda Accord

To start off, 2002 Beijing BJ 2020 is newer by 10 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1992 Honda Accord.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1992 Honda Accord would be higher. At 2,445 cc (4 cylinders), 2002 Beijing BJ 2020 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1992 Honda Accord (148 HP @ 5900 RPM) has 62 more horse power than 2002 Beijing BJ 2020. (86 HP @ 3800 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 1992 Honda Accord should accelerate faster than 2002 Beijing BJ 2020.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2002 Beijing BJ 2020 weights approximately 170 kg more than 1992 Honda Accord.

Because 2002 Beijing BJ 2020 is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1992 Honda Accord.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2002 Beijing BJ 2020 will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1992 Honda Accord (199 Nm @ 5000 RPM) has 26 more torque (in Nm) than 2002 Beijing BJ 2020. (173 Nm @ 3000 RPM). This means 1992 Honda Accord will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2002 Beijing BJ 2020.

Compare all specifications:

2002 Beijing BJ 2020 1992 Honda Accord
Make Beijing Honda
Model BJ 2020 Accord
Year Released 2002 1992
Engine Size 2445 cc 2156 cc
Engine Cylinders 4 cylinders 4 cylinders
Engine Type in-line in-line
Valves per Cylinder 2 valves 4 valves
Horse Power 86 HP 148 HP
Engine RPM 3800 RPM 5900 RPM
Torque 173 Nm 199 Nm
Torque RPM 3000 RPM 5000 RPM
Fuel Type Gasoline Gasoline
Drive Type 4WD Front
Transmission Type Manual Manual
Vehicle Weight 1580 kg 1410 kg
Vehicle Length 4020 mm 4750 mm
Vehicle Width 1780 mm 1720 mm
Vehicle Height 1950 mm 1410 mm
Wheelbase Size 2310 mm 2730 mm
